CVS Competitors In 2022

The top CVS competitors within the United States are Walgreens, Rite Aid, Kroger Pharmacy, and Walmart as of 2022. CVS is the biggest pharmacy chain with over 10,000 locations nationwide and offers health services in many locations. However, CVS also sees competition from healthcare group competitors like UnitedHealth Group and Cigna.

1. Walgreens

Walgreens Boots Alliance is the parent company that owns Walgreens. With that, Walgreens is a direct competitor to CVS for healthcare, mail-in, specialty pharmacy services, and retail items.

Also, Walgreens has more than 13,100 stores worldwide, with most being in the United States. However, it also operates in more than 11 countries.

Further, the United Kingdom is the biggest international market for the pharmacy chain with over 2,300 stores!

In 2020, the revenue for Walgreens was $139.5 billion, with $88.6 billion being in prescription revenue, which isn’t quite as good as CVS, but it’s right up there.

2. Rite Aid

Rite Aid is a drugstore chain that competes with CVS, although it’s not found in nearly as many states as CVS.

That said, more than 2,400 Rite Aid locations spread out between 17 states in America, with California having the most stores (530 locations).

Additionally, Pennsylvania is second with 514 stores, and New York is third with more than 300 locations.

In 2020, Rite Aid’s revenue was $21.9 billion, with prescription revenue totaling $11.6 billion. Moreover, it’s a trusted go-to source for both prescriptions and healthcare products nationwide.

3. Walmart Pharmacy

Walmart Pharmacy is one of the biggest mass merchant stores with retail pharmacy locations in almost every store and is one of the top competitors to CVS.

In 2020, Walmart made $21.7 billion in prescription revenue and offers both specialty and mail-in prescription services.

Furthermore, Walmart is known for having a generic prescription program where you can get thousands of different medications for $4 or less!

4. Costco

Costco is a wholesale club that offers prescription services, and in 2020, Costco made an estimated $2.7 billion from prescription services.

On top of that, with more than 550 warehouse locations in the United States, it’s one of the top chains nationwide for prescriptions and health and wellness products.

6. UnitedHealth Group (OptumRx)

OptumRx is an affiliate of UnitedHealth Group, and it’s a competitor to CVS in healthcare and pharmacy services.

Furthermore, UnitedHealth Group made an estimated $32.2 billion in prescription revenue in 2020, ranking it in the top four.

Also, UnitedHealth Group offers a mail-in and specialty pharmacy through OptumRx, to serve customers all over the country.

Kroger is one of the most well-known grocery stores in the United States, and there are more than 2,200 Kroger pharmacy locations to serve customers.

Therefore, Kroger is a direct competitor to CVS.

Furthermore, it offers clinics inside some locations for healthcare services. Additionally, Kroger provides low-cost prescription medications through its prescription drug program.

In 2020, Kroger pharmacy made $15.1 billion in revenue from regular and specialty pharmacy services.

8. Publix

Publix is a supermarket chain located in several states and is often rated as number one for customer satisfaction for its supermarket pharmacy.

Additionally, over 90% of Publix supermarkets now have a pharmacy, offering a low-cost prescription drug program where you can get 90-day supplies of common medicines for $7.50!

As you can see, it’s a direct competitor to CVS, with Publix making more than $4.1 billion in prescription revenue for 2020.

9. Albertsons

Albertsons is a supermarket chain with a pharmacy inside stores, and it’s one of the leading competitors to CVS in the United States.

Additionally, Albertsons offers customers low-cost prescription medications throughout its stores, making it an excellent option for lower-income individuals.

In 2020, Albertsons made an estimated prescription revenue of $5.2 billion, which is a significant amount of money considering it only has about 1,700 pharmacies nationwide.

10. H-E-B

H-E-B is a supermarket chain with over 300 pharmacy locations nationwide. Therefore, it’s one of the competitors of CVS when it comes to prescription services.

In 2020, H-E-B had a prescription revenue of $1.8 billion and ranked number one in the 13th edition of J.D. Power’s annual study of supermarket pharmacies, which was a first for H-E-B.

11. Humana Pharmacy Solutions

Humana Pharmacy Solutions is a competitor to CVS in the healthcare sector and pharmacy services, earning it $7.9 billion in prescription revenue for 2020!

Furthermore, Humana Pharmacy Solutions offers on-site pharmacy services. Also, you can get your prescriptions delivered right to your door!
